The app’s simple and user-friendly design quickly provides physicians with the necessary patient information and a clear ECG so that early detection results in early activation of a cath-lab. Early activation of the cath-lab in the field has been proven to shave off the time it takes to provide the patient with a life-saving intervention. One study concluded that 92% of their patients reached a balloon to door time of < 60 minutes with early activation. Reference link: http://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pmc/articles/PMC4427229/

In 2013 the American Heart Association recognized the significance that cellular technology could play in the early transmission of ECG. Displaying the results of a study funded by the University of Virginia, it was proven that this technology was quicker, more reliable and cost effective. Currently, email based transmission for an EMS agency with around 20 med units can cost upwards of $15,000+ a year to maintain. On average, these transmission systems cost around $1,500 per unit to startup as well as monthly fees. With STEMI Alert there is a once-a-year activation fee of $20 per unit/device.

Remember that EMS service with 20 med units… they just cut their yearly transmission cost from $15,000 to $400 while also providing a quicker and easier route for doing so. No worries about having to use a particular network service, because you can use your local network provider.
